Today marks World Cities Day, dedicated to addressing urbanization challenges and promoting sustainable urban development worldwide. The theme, “Better City, Better Life,” highlights the need for inclusive, resilient, and sustainable cities. Events around the globe focus on improving quality of life in urban areas, emphasizing green spaces, affordable housing, and efficient public services for thriving communities.
